Nowe kariery w informatyce są regularnie odkrywane dzięki rewolucji cyfrowej. Jednak wybór obszaru, w którym chcesz się specjalizować, może być trudny dla informatyków.

Załóżmy, że chcesz rozpocząć karierę w informatyce, ale trudno ci wybrać idealną ścieżkę. W takim przypadku ten artykuł pomoże Ci odkryć niektóre z najlepszych karier w dziedzinie informatyki z obiecującą przyszłością. Dodatkowo zrozumiesz każdą opcję kariery, aby znaleźć najlepsze dopasowanie.

1. Inżynier uczenia maszynowego

Inżynieria uczenia maszynowego obejmuje projektowanie oprogramowania lub systemów, które uczą się na podstawie otrzymanych danych w celu poprawy wydajności lub funkcji. Należy zauważyć, że uczenie maszynowe (ML) jest pododdziałem sztucznej inteligencji (AI) i nie oznaczają tego samego.

Aplikacje do uczenia maszynowego są wszędzie, gdzie spojrzymy. Niektóre typowe przykłady to wyszukiwarki, alerty o spamie, alerty powiadomień i wykrywanie zagrożeń złośliwym oprogramowaniem. Co ciekawe, to tylko wierzchołek góry lodowej, ponieważ w uczeniu maszynowym istnieje duży niewykorzystany potencjał.

instagram viewer

Kariera inżyniera uczenia maszynowego jest bardzo obiecująca, ponieważ świat zmierza w kierunku takich koncepcji jak metaverse i w pełni zautomatyzowane procesy w wielu branżach. Jednak, aby zostać ekspertem w dziedzinie uczenia maszynowego, musisz mieć solidne doświadczenie w matematyce, statystyce, programowaniu komputerowym i inżynierii oprogramowania.

2. Analityk danych

Analityk danych zbiera, organizuje i interpretuje dane, aby pomóc firmom podejmować świadome decyzje. Analitycy danych są cenni w wielu branżach, w tym w finansach, biznesie, służbie zdrowia i administracji rządowej.

Analitycy danych muszą być zaznajomieni z popularnymi w branży narzędziami, takimi jak Microsoft Excel, Arkusze Google, SQL, Tableau i Python. Ponadto, zostać analitykiem danych wymaga dobrych umiejętności komunikacyjnych, umiejętności analitycznych i solidnych podstaw statystycznych.

Podstawowa rola analityka danych może z łatwością przynieść ponad 45 000 USD rocznego dochodu, chociaż średnia pensja wynosi około 63 000 USD, według Tabela płac. Co więcej, możesz pracować jako freelancer, ustalając swój harmonogram pracy i brać udział w interesujących Cię koncertach.

3. Inżynier chmury

Inżynier chmury opracowuje, obsługuje i utrzymuje systemy, które bezpiecznie przechowują duże porcje danych i poprawiają moc obliczeniową użytkowników. Inżynierowie chmury stosują zasady inżynieryjne w budowaniu systemów wykorzystujących usługi w chmurze, aby sprostać wyzwaniom komputerowym firm i konsumentów.

Do zostań inżynierem chmury, musisz posiadać doskonałe umiejętności programowania i sieci komputerowych. Ponieważ liczba użytkowników usług w chmurze gwałtownie rośnie, usługi inżynierów chmury są niezbędne, aby zapewnić optymalne działanie infrastruktury chmury. Według Szklane drzwi, średnia pensja inżyniera chmury wynosi 120 000 USD. Jednak ta liczba rośnie, im dłużej pracujesz i robisz postępy w karierze.

4. Analityk ds. cyberbezpieczeństwa

Analityk cyberbezpieczeństwa pracuje nad zapobieganiem nieautoryzowanemu dostępowi do danych i systemów sieci komputerowych. Ludzie i organizacje na całym świecie nadal w dużym stopniu polegają na komputerach i platformach cyfrowych działalność zawodową i osobistą, więc nie może być potrzeby ochrony ich danych przed złośliwymi zagrożeniami przesadzony.

Ponadto zwiększona ilość danych gromadzonych i analizowanych przez organizacje na całym świecie oznacza, że ​​zapotrzebowanie na twórców cyberbezpieczeństwa będzie nadal rosło. Dlatego ci profesjonaliści muszą zawsze myśleć z wyprzedzeniem, rozwijając silne mechanizmy obronne, które zapobiegają atakom i zapobiegają naruszenia danych.

Analitycy cyberbezpieczeństwa w USA zwykle zarabiają ponad 75 000 USD rocznie, ponieważ Tabela płac liczby wskazują. Tak więc, jeśli masz umiejętności, aby kontynuować karierę jako jeden, zarobisz dobre pieniądze, przelatując przez różne role.

5. Web Developer

Twórcy stron internetowych są odpowiedzialni za tworzenie funkcjonalnych stron internetowych zgodnie ze specyfikacją klienta. Firmy korzystają z usług projektantów stron internetowych, aby tworzyć wspaniałe strony internetowe, które zawierają ważne informacje dla odwiedzających witrynę.

Istnieją dwa rodzaje programistów witryn internetowych: programiści front-end i programiści back-end. Podczas gdy programista front-end projektuje wygląd i funkcje witryny, programista back-end programuje witrynę, aby działała zgodnie z oczekiwaniami.

Aby nim zostać, musisz posiadać doskonałe umiejętności kodowania i być ekspertem w używaniu języków takich jak Java, PHP i CSS, aby pomyślnie realizować swoje projekty. W zależności od Twojej wiedzy i lokalizacji możesz zarobić od 40 000 do 90 000 USD rocznie, zgodnie z Tabela płac.

6. Programista

Deweloper oprogramowania buduje, utrzymuje i ulepsza oprogramowanie aplikacji i procesy systemowe. Umożliwiają one działanie komputerów i innych urządzeń. Bez oprogramowania nasze komputery i urządzenia mobilne byłyby pustymi śmieciami, niezdolnymi do wykonywania swoich funkcji.

Rola obejmuje również przeprowadzanie złożonych analiz w celu opracowania systemów i produktów oprogramowania, które wykonują określone zadania w oparciu o ich zamierzoną funkcję w systemie komputerowym. Z reguły twórcy oprogramowania muszą mieć rozległą wiedzę na temat języków programowania i procesów tworzenia oprogramowania.

Obowiązki mogą być przytłaczające, ale oferowane wynagrodzenie sprawia, że ​​w większości przypadków jest to opłacalne. W zależności od kilku czynników możesz zarobić roczną pensję od 55 000 do 108 000 USD, ponieważ Tabela płac dane pokazują.

7. Naukowiec ds. danych

Naukowcy zajmujący się danymi rozwiązują wyzwania organizacji, generując odpowiednie zestawy danych i opracowując modele, które przewidują przyszłe zdarzenia przy użyciu danych, które przeanalizowali podczas burzy mózgów. Jednak łatwo jest pomylić analityków danych z analitykami danych, ponieważ ich role są podobne.

Podczas gdy analitycy danych mogą uzyskiwać dane z innych źródeł poprzez badania, naukowcy zajmujący się danymi muszą formułować swoje dane i opracowywać algorytmy predykcyjne oparte na tych danych. Co więcej, nauka o danych jest ściśle powiązana z uczeniem maszynowym, a analitycy danych muszą mieć rozległą wiedzę na temat języków programowania i narzędzi do analizy danych.

Roczne pensje w okolicach 100 000 USD są dość powszechne wśród doświadczonych naukowców zajmujących się danymi, a z czasem możesz zarobić znacznie więcej. Również, Tabela płac Szacuje, że w niektórych przypadkach premie związane z nauką o danych mogą wynieść 20 000 USD.

8. Programista aplikacji mobilnych

Twórcy aplikacji mobilnych są odpowiedzialni za tworzenie oprogramowania do wykonywania określonych funkcji na urządzeniu komputerowym. To inżynierowie stojący za fajnymi aplikacjami, bez których nie możesz się obejść na swoich urządzeniach mobilnych. Niezależnie od liczby aplikacji dostępnych obecnie w Internecie, firmy i użytkownicy końcowi wciąż poszukują kreatywnych i innowacyjnych twórców aplikacji, którzy stworzą kolejną wielką sprawę.

W związku z tym twórcy aplikacji mobilnych muszą stale rozwijać swoje umiejętności kodowania i zdolność tworzenia najwyższej klasy oprogramowania aplikacyjnego. Tabela płac dane pokazują, że początkujący programiści aplikacji mobilnych zarabiają około 50 000 USD rocznie, podczas gdy średnia pensja wynosi 76 500 USD.

9. Analityk systemów komputerowych

Źródło obrazu: Dmitry Kalinovsky przez Shutterstock

Znani również jako projektanci systemów, analitycy komputerowi zapewniają płynne działanie i działanie systemów komputerowych. Aby to osiągnąć, analityk systemów komputerowych przeprowadza kontrole systemu, konfiguruje komponenty sprzętowe i programowe w celu uzyskania optymalnej wydajności oraz rozwiązuje problemy z awariami systemu komputerowego.

Aby zostać analitykiem systemów komputerowych, musisz posiadać silne umiejętności informatyczne, analityczne myślenie, rozwiązywanie problemów oraz doskonałe umiejętności komunikacji ustnej i pisemnej. Niezbędne są również wyjątkowe umiejętności w zakresie sieci komputerowych i nadążanie za nowymi trendami technologicznymi.

Według danych analityka systemów komputerowych w USA możesz zarabiać 72 000 USD Tabela płac. Jednak w dzisiejszych czasach istnieją lepsze oferty w związku z rosnącym zapotrzebowaniem na profesjonalistów w tej dziedzinie.

10. Programista Blockchain

Deweloperzy Blockchain tworzą zdecentralizowane systemy autonomiczne, które przechowują, replikują i dystrybuują informacje w grupach zwanych blokami na wszystkich komputerach podłączonych do platformy (blockchain). Budują platformy cyfrowe, w których wszyscy uczestnicy automatycznie zarządzają transakcjami na danych bez konieczności hierarchizacji.

Szerokie zastosowanie technologii blockchain w branżach takich jak finanse i technologie wynika z tego, że wykazała ona poziom dynamiki i bezpieczeństwa, którego organizacje tak bardzo potrzebują. Na tej podstawie kariera dewelopera blockchain będzie istotna i satysfakcjonująca, ponieważ ma ogromny potencjał wzrostu.

Deweloperzy Blockchain zabierają do domu około 113 000 USD rocznie, według Szklane drzwi dane. Liczba ta jest prawie dwukrotnie wyższa niż średnia dla większości innych zawodów i wskazuje, jak cenni są specjaliści z odpowiednimi umiejętnościami na obecnym rynku pracy.

Przyszłość tkwi w technologii

Możliwości w informatyce i technologii są ogromne i będą rosły tylko szybciej. Jako informatyk możesz odegrać ogromną rolę w tworzeniu technologii, które napędzają naszą przyszłość.

Dlatego mądrze byłoby wybrać karierę informatyczną, aby stać się częścią tej przyszłości. Przestudiuj obszary specjalizacji wymienione w tym artykule, aby dowiedzieć się, co działa dla Ciebie i zapewnić sobie miejsce w przyszłości technologii.